AWS announced P6e-GB200 UltraServers powered by NVIDIA's Grace Blackwell GPUs - these are massive servers designed for training trillion-parameter AI models
The interesting part? They're only available in the Dallas Texas Local Zone
What's a Local Zone? AWS Local Zones extend AWS services to more locations, bringing compute power closer to users for latency-sensitive applications like LLM inferencing

Data Lake vs Data Warehouse, the debate that never ends.
Here's the truth: you don't pick one but build both.
Data Lake catches everything raw — CSVs, JSONs, logs, images. No structure needed. Cheap. Flexible. Data scientists love it for ML pipelines.
Data Warehouse stores the clean, structured version. Snowflake, BigQuery, Redshift — fast queries, dashboards that load in seconds. BI teams, finance executives, and analysts live here.
Raw in, transformed out.
That's your modern data pipeline.

“Instagram has billions of photos.
How can it instantly retrieve a picture from 2015?”

Because the image and the information about the image are stored separately.
This is called a Decoupled Storage Architecture.
Step 1 — Blob Storage
The actual image file is stored as a Blob (Binary Large Object) inside large-scale storage systems.
These could be systems like:
Distributed object stores
Infrastructure similar to Haystack (Meta’s photo storage system)
These systems are optimized for storing raw files efficiently.
Step 2 — Metadata Database
The information about the photo lives in a database:
User ID
Timestamp
Photo ID
Storage location
Engagement data
These records are stored in high-performance distributed databases such as Cassandra or PostgreSQL.
Step 3 — Retrieval
When you scroll your feed:
Instagram queries the database for metadata
The metadata contains the exact storage pointer to the image
The image is fetched from the storage system
A CDN delivers it from the nearest server
This separation allows Instagram to scale to billions of photos without slowing down.
At internet scale, systems separate:
Data storage from data lookup
Because the fastest systems know where the file is before fetching it.
